Output 13d379dd5c9204fb8b52b831ec1a29a8589f13c8bd9d56f385e033427fd8d654:16

value
26868558
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18a24c8bbb8a67659b1d55e0818597061d379689afcf7a72be123c2f76a659ab
address
tb1prz3yezam3fnktxca2hsgrpvhqcwn095f4l8h5u47zg7z7a4xtx4suawp9w
transaction
13d379dd5c9204fb8b52b831ec1a29a8589f13c8bd9d56f385e033427fd8d654
spent
true